Happify saw its revenue growth plummet to 20 percent in 2022, a steep decline from the 50 percent growth it enjoyed in 2020. This sharp deceleration exposes a structural vulnerability that challenges the dominant consensus surrounding the mental health tech sector. For years, the prevailing narrative dictated that digital therapeutics and consumer-facing applications were the inevitable future of behavioral health treatment. Companies like Happify and Calm led this initial charge, leveraging meditation and mindfulness applications to capture massive user bases during a period of unprecedented demand. And yet, the underlying data reveals that these early pioneers are not as commercially invincible as their user acquisition metrics once suggested. The core issue is a severe lack of defensible moats, which leaves these platforms exposed to relentless competition and shifting consumer preferences. Because the barriers to entry in software development are remarkably low, the market has become flooded with undifferentiated products. The result is a highly fragmented landscape where early leaders are struggling to maintain their growth trajectories, forcing institutional investors and enterprise buyers to fundamentally reassess how they evaluate long-term viability in this space.
The Illusion of Defensible Moats in Mental Health Tech
The consensus view heavily favors digital therapeutics as a definitive solution for behavioral health treatment, often pointing to innovators like Akili Interactive and Click Therapeutics as evidence of a maturing industry. However, this optimistic thinking is fundamentally flawed because it ignores the systemic lack of defensible moats protecting these companies from commoditization. Analysts at Goldman Sachs have noted that the market is currently saturated with over 10,000 available apps. This staggering volume of competition makes it exceptionally difficult for any single company to stand out, command premium pricing, or retain users over a multi-year horizon. When a market is flooded with thousands of nearly identical solutions, the cost of acquiring a new customer inevitably rises while the lifetime value of that customer shrinks. That leaves the vast majority of these startups in a precarious financial position. A thorough report by Gartner quantified this risk, finding that 70 percent of mental health tech companies will ultimately fail to scale their business models specifically due to this lack of defensible moats.
The financial expectations for the industry remain massive, but the distribution of that wealth will be highly concentrated among a select few winners. Estimates for the sector's trajectory by 2025 cluster between Morgan Stanley's conservative $10 billion projection and McKinsey's more aggressive $20 billion forecast, converging around an anticipated 20 percent annual growth rate. Despite this massive total addressable market, specific figures show that the app ecosystem is incredibly crowded at the bottom while remaining fragmented at the top, with the top 10 companies currently holding only 20 percent of the market share. Morgan Stanley analysts project this consolidation will only marginally improve, estimating that the top 10 companies will hold just 30 percent of the market share by 2025. This suggests that there is still room for new entrants to disrupt the space, but it also means that existing companies will have to work exponentially harder to differentiate their core offerings.
The few companies successfully navigating this fragmented landscape are those that have built genuine structural advantages. For example, Teladoc has established a highly defensible moat rooted in its massive existing user base and deeply integrated proprietary technology. Because Teladoc can cross-sell behavioral health services to enterprise clients who already use its general medical telemedicine platform, the company achieved a strong revenue growth rate of 30 percent in 2022. Similarly, Amwell has demonstrated strong commercial resilience by leveraging its own proprietary technology infrastructure and large user base, resulting in revenue increasing by 40 percent in 2022. These platforms succeed because they are deeply embedded into the healthcare payer and provider workflows, a structural advantage that a standalone consumer app simply cannot replicate.
Clinical Realities and the Engagement Deficit
Beyond the structural business challenges, the clinical evidence suggests that digital therapeutics are frequently not as effective as their marketing materials claim. A rigorous study conducted by the National Institute of Mental Health found that only 20 percent of participants enrolled in a digital therapy program showed significant clinical improvement. This low efficacy rate severely undermines the argument that digital therapeutics can serve as a standalone replacement for traditional psychiatric or psychological care. If four out of five patients fail to see meaningful improvement, healthcare providers will inevitably hesitate to prescribe these digital interventions. On top of that,, data aggregated directly from the app store shows that the average rating for mental health apps sits at a mediocre 3.5 out of 5. This middling satisfaction score indicates that users are routinely frustrated by poor user interfaces, generic content, or a lack of personalized care.
The clinical data presents a sobering reality for product teams relying on passive user engagement. A study published by the Journal of Clinical Psychology found that 40 percent of participants in a digital therapy program dropped out before completion. This severe attrition rate is not merely a clinical failure, but rather a fundamental breakdown in unit economics. When nearly half of an acquired user base abandons the platform, customer acquisition costs balloon, extending payback periods and draining venture capital reserves. That leaves companies trapped in a cycle of constantly spending on marketing just to replace churned users, rather than investing in core product improvements. The strongest counter-argument from industry optimists is that digital therapeutics are still a relatively new field, and it is simply too early to judge their ultimate effectiveness. However, this defensive argument does not hold up to scrutiny because there is already significant, peer-reviewed data available on the first generation of these tools.
A thorough meta-analysis of 15 separate studies on digital therapeutics found that while they were technically effective in reducing symptoms of depression and anxiety, the actual effect sizes were notably small. To fundamentally change the conclusion that these platforms are underperforming, future data would need to prove that digital therapeutics are significantly more effective than traditional treatments, and crucially, that these outcomes can be maintained when scaled up to reach millions of diverse patients. Currently, the longevity of the clinical benefit is highly questionable. Data from a study conducted by the University of California, Los Angeles, found that digital therapeutics were indeed effective in reducing symptoms of depression, but only for a short period of time. This fading efficacy highlights the urgent need for more long-term, longitudinal studies to determine if software can create lasting behavioral change.
There are isolated examples of clinical success, though they often rely on highly specific, difficult-to-replicate mechanisms. A case study of the company Woebot shows that its chatbot-based therapy platform has been effective in reducing symptoms of depression and anxiety. However, this success is not necessarily replicable across the broader industry because Woebot's platform is highly dependent on its proprietary AI technology, which is still evolving and requires massive datasets to function safely. Similarly, Akili Interactive's video game-based treatment for ADHD has been shown to be clinically effective in trials. And yet, despite this clinical validation, it is not clear how the company will maintain its competitive advantage in the long term as larger gaming studios or established healthcare providers attempt to reverse-engineer similar therapeutic mechanics.
Regulatory Validation Versus Commercial Viability
The regulatory landscape is shifting rapidly, providing a veneer of legitimacy to the sector while simultaneously raising complex new hurdles. The FDA has recently approved several digital therapeutics for mental health treatment, a milestone that highlights the potential for these software platforms to become major, integrated players in the traditional healthcare space. However, this regulatory green light also raises serious, ongoing questions about the real-world effectiveness and safety of these treatments outside of tightly controlled clinical trials. A report published by the FDA explicitly noted that while digital therapeutics have the clear potential to increase access to treatment, significantly more research is needed to fully understand their effectiveness across diverse patient populations.
This cautious optimism is echoed by global health authorities. A report by the World Health Organization found that digital therapeutics possess the potential to drastically increase access to mental health treatment in underserved regions, but the organization stressed that more rigorous research is required to validate these claims. If these platforms can prove their efficacy, the macroeconomic benefits could be staggering. A report by Accenture found that the widespread adoption of validated digital therapeutics could reduce overall healthcare costs by 20 percent by 2025. However, this massive financial potential is still largely untapped, and the path to realizing these savings is fraught with execution risk. A study by the Harvard Business Review concluded that companies focusing on digital therapeutics are more likely to succeed, but only if they possess a deep, structural understanding of the competitive landscape and the complex procurement processes of major healthcare payers.

Market Forecasts and Consolidation
Based on the clinical data, regulatory shifts, and structural market dynamics, two highly specific predictions can be made regarding the near-term future of the industry. First, the consumer-facing mindfulness sector will face severe headwinds. The company Happify will likely see its revenue growth slow down even further to just 10 percent in 2023, a direct result of increased, commoditized competition and a lack of a defensible enterprise moat. Second, companies that secure clinical validation for specific, acute conditions will capture outsized market share. The company Akili Interactive will see its user base grow by a strong 50 percent in 2023, driven entirely by the proven clinical effectiveness of its video game-based treatment for ADHD. These divergent predictions highlight the growing chasm between unvalidated wellness apps and clinically proven digital therapeutics.
Looking further ahead, the macroeconomic forecast remains highly lucrative for the platforms that survive the current consolidation phase. A synthesized prediction suggests that the broader market will reach $15 billion by 2025, but the wealth will be highly concentrated, with the top 10 companies holding 40 percent of the total market share. This prediction is based on the undeniable underlying growth of the market and the increasing global demand for scalable behavioral health solutions. As McKinsey noted, the market possesses the underlying momentum to grow at a rate of 20 percent per year, but capturing that value will require companies to abandon the flawed strategies of the past and build genuinely defensible, clinically validated healthcare infrastructure.
